Key Considerations Before Buying Tires for 3-Inch Lift Tacomas
1. Tire Size
One of the most crucial aspects to consider when purchasing tires for a 3-inch lifted Tacoma is the appropriate tire size. A lift allows for larger tires, but you must ensure that the size you choose fits within the wheel wells without causing rubbing or clearance issues. Common sizes for lifted Tacomas typically range from 32 to 35 inches in diameter, but it’s essential to check the specific compatibility with your lift kit and wheel specifications.
2. Tire Type
The type of tire you select can significantly impact performance, comfort, and durability. Options include all-terrain, mud-terrain, and highway tires. All-terrain tires are versatile and suitable for mixed-use, while mud-terrain tires provide superior traction for off-road adventures. Highway tires, on the other hand, offer a smoother ride on paved surfaces but may not perform as well in off-road conditions. Assess your driving habits and terrain preferences before making a decision.
3. Load Rating
Another important factor is the load rating of the tires. This rating indicates how much weight the tire can safely carry. Given that a lifted Tacoma may be used for towing or carrying heavy loads, it’s vital to choose tires with a load rating that meets or exceeds your vehicle’s requirements. Always refer to your owner’s manual or consult with tire professionals to ensure compatibility.
4. Tread Pattern
The tread pattern of the tires can affect both on-road handling and off-road capability. Aggressive tread patterns provide better traction in mud and loose surfaces but may produce more road noise and wear faster on highways. Conversely, tires with a more shallow tread design are quieter and offer better fuel efficiency on paved roads. Consider your primary driving environment when selecting the tread pattern.
5. Brand and Quality
Choosing a reputable brand can significantly impact the performance and longevity of your tires. Well-known brands often offer warranties and guarantees that reflect the quality and reliability of their products. Research reviews and seek recommendations from fellow Tacoma owners to identify brands that have a proven track record of satisfaction in your specific tire category.
6. Price
Budget is always a consideration when purchasing tires. While it may be tempting to go for the cheapest option, remember that tires are a critical component of vehicle safety and performance. Investing in a higher-quality tire may save you money in the long run through better durability and performance. Compare prices among different retailers while keeping in mind the value offered by various brands and models.
7. Installation and Maintenance
Finally, consider the installation and ongoing maintenance needs of your chosen tires. Professional installation is often recommended to ensure proper fitment and balance. Additionally, regular tire maintenance, such as rotations and alignments, is crucial to prolonging tire life and ensuring optimal performance. Factor in these costs and requirements when budgeting for your tire purchase.
FAQs
What size tires can I fit on my Tacoma with a 3-inch lift?
With a 3-inch lift, you can typically fit tires ranging from 33 inches to 35 inches in diameter, depending on the specific lift kit and wheel setup. It’s essential to check for potential rubbing issues, especially when turning or flexing the suspension.
Will a 3-inch lift affect my Tacoma’s ride quality?
A 3-inch lift can change the ride quality of your Tacoma. While many lift kits are designed to improve off-road performance, they can make the ride stiffer on pavement. It’s important to choose a quality lift kit that suits your driving needs and preferences.
Do I need to modify my Tacoma further to fit larger tires?
In most cases, fitting larger tires with a 3-inch lift may not require extensive modifications. However, you may need to trim some plastic fender liners or wheel wells to prevent rubbing, especially when turning or during off-road use. It’s advisable to consult with a professional if you’re unsure.
What are the best tire brands for lifted Tacomas?
Some of the best tire brands for lifted Tacomas include BFGoodrich, Nitto, Goodyear, and Toyo. These brands offer a variety of all-terrain and mud-terrain tires that provide excellent traction, durability, and performance for off-road adventures.
How do I choose the right tire tread pattern for my 3-inch lifted Tacoma?
The right tire tread pattern depends on your intended use. For off-road driving, consider aggressive mud-terrain tires with deep tread patterns for better grip in loose surfaces. If you primarily drive on highways but want some off-road capability, all-terrain tires are a better choice for balanced performance.
Will larger tires impact my fuel economy?
Yes, larger tires can negatively impact your fuel economy. The increase in rolling resistance and weight typically associated with larger tires can lead to reduced mileage. However, many drivers find the trade-off worth it for improved off-road capabilities and aesthetics.
Do I need to recalibrate my speedometer after installing larger tires?
Yes, it’s recommended to recalibrate your speedometer after installing larger tires. Larger tires can cause your speedometer to read lower than your actual speed, which can lead to inaccuracies and potential legal issues. Many aftermarket tuners or specific recalibration tools can help with this adjustment.
Can I use my stock wheels with larger tires after a 3-inch lift?
Using stock wheels with larger tires might not always be advisable, especially if the offset or width does not accommodate the increased diameter. It’s best to consult with a tire specialist to ensure that your stock wheels can safely support the larger tires without causing rubbing or clearance issues.
